NIFI oracle connection error after upgrade to oracle 19c

avatar
New Contributor

Hello I encountered the error below on nifi after an upgrade, please help to solve it

 

PutSQL[id=11f8203a-164b-1df4-47b3-137747566249] Failed to process session due to java.sql.SQLException: Cannot create PoolableConnectionFactory (ORA-01034: ORACLE not available
ORA-27101: shared memory realm does not exist
Linux-x86_64 Error: 2: No such file or directory
): org.apache.nifi.processor.exception.ProcessException: java.sql.SQLException: Cannot create PoolableConnectionFactory (ORA-01034: ORACLE not available
ORA-27101: shared memory realm does not exist
Linux-x86_64 Error: 2: No such file or directory
)

I simply solved this by editing my connection to as below 

 

from - Database Connection URL -> jdbc:oracle:thin:@servername:1521/SID

to      - Database Connection URL -> jdbc:oracle:thin:@servername:1521:SID

 

Database Connection URL -> jdbc:oracle:thin:@servername:1521:SID

Database Driver Class Name -> oracle.jdbc.driver.OracleDriver

Database User -> Username

Password -> Password
